2025 FMR And Section 8 Rents For Lincoln County NC

Section 8 is a federal program that guarantees monthly rent payments to landlords. The U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D) publishes Fair Market Rents, which are 40th percentile averages of local rents, to determine their standard payment amount.

Frequently Asked Section 8 Investing Questions

Fair Market Rent (FMR): HUD sets FMR by bedroom size for each area.

Payment Standard: The local PHA sets this between 90–110% of the FMR. It's the max PHA assistance.

Gross Rent: Contract rent (charged by landlord) + utility allowance (estimated tenant utility costs). Must fit payment standard limits.

Housing Assistance Payment (HAP):

The PHA pays the lower of:

  • Payment standard - Tenant's Total Tenant Payment (TTP).
  • Gross rent - TTP.

Example:

  • Payment standard: $1,500
  • Contract rent: $1,400
  • Utility allowance: $100
  • Tenant's TTP: $400
  • Gross rent: $1,500 ($1,400 + $100).
  • HAP: $1,100 (lower of $1,500 - $400 or $1,500 - $400).

Landlord receives $1,100 (PHA) + $400 (tenant) = $1,500 total.
